The pen was delivered a week ago so I think it's ok to post now. I turned some Home Depot pine and put it on a Jr. Gent. This is the 18th pen I've made so far and was a big challenge. The first one I tried dyeing and it was terrible but turned well. The next one I used THE blank and it cracked. I mixed some paint and CA to fix the crack and it was ugly. Then I assembled it wrong. The third is what I ended up with. I'll post the Cracked one first (leaning left) then the final one (leaning right). All finished with CA, MM, Novus 2 polish then carnuba wax.
